19 November, 2007 | 5.31PMAnother Turbo Recordings
release, and one that equates to a heavy bitch of a track.
There is no doubt its producer, Proxy
, is influenced heavily by drum & bass, and perhaps the producers known as Pendulum, judging by the style of his production on ‘Decoy’.
This is a really nasty mutation of Electro House.
His mastery of synthesis and effects editing is plain to hear, because the synths are just vomit inducing (in the best possible way of course).
Cutting through the rusty, filthy, driving, layered basses are proper horror-show LFO synths, which add up to a creation capable of making teeth grind with forbidden pleasure.
It’s also really cool to hear Proxy’s oldskool rave-influenced build up, with 1991-style piano riffs and a ‘One time!’ MC vocal complete with crowd noise and whistle in the background!
The second track by Proxy, ‘Ready To Watching’, is a bit funkier, but nonetheless retains the sharp, unclean edge as pioneered in ‘Decoy’.
The arrangement is similar, too, so if this were a vinyl plate, it’s safe to say that ‘Ready To Watching’ would be a B-Side.
Proxy goes on to engineer a nice sense of progression into the track, but it still doesn’t match the former.
